Abstract
La tecnología presente se relaciona con un aparato de asistente de conducción, un método de asistente de conducción, un objeto en movimiento, y un programa que hace posible realizar el asistente de conducción apropiado. El aparato del asistente de conducción incluye una unidad de control que realiza, sobre la base de la información del vehículo periférico con respecto a un vehículo periférico presente en un área correspondiente al número de ocupantes en un vehículo anfitrión, el procesamiento del asistente de conducción del vehículo anfitrión. La tecnología presente es aplicable a un objeto en movimiento, tal como un automóvil.
